    Great system. I was lucky to get it on sale for $500 bucks. It's a great balance for the techy or someone who wants great internet and is not very technically enclined. Defiently does not give all the ability someone with network administration or engineering skills may like to see such. But for the average person, it's great. I do wish the web browser gui allowed you to configure it or via ssh via command line instead of having to use the app. I would also like to be able to created vlans for segmented networks. It appears to do this somewhat with wirless and having a dedicated iot wirless. But they aren't truly segmented from the rest of the network. Overall its a great system and would recommend it to anyone who isnt try to build a complex home network and just wants some great wireless speeds.

    I was initially unsure whether to purchase the Orbi 770 or the Deco BE65 Pro. The Orbi costs $450 more than the Deco system. Ultimately, I decided to buy both to compare their performances. Both systems were equally good, but the Deco had a significant advantage: you can connect the BE25 or BE23 units to extend coverage, and they can be bought for under $100. In contrast, the Orbi Satellite costs $379. In total, the Deco 3-pack plus one extra BE25 cost me $500 less than the Orbi, and I can confidently say that the internet speed is the same for both. I found the Deco to have more features, including 5G Ethernet ports and a USB port. Additionally, the Deco's basic security plan is free, while the Security Plus plan is quite affordable. If you’re trying to decide between the Orbi 770 3-pack and the Deco BE65 Pro 3-pack, I strongly recommend going with the Deco. TP Link Deco also offers a two-year warranty, which is a great bonus. With Deco, you can connect up to 200 devices, whereas Orbi supports only 100 devices.

    This is my first mesh router and I could not be happier with the the BE1100. I got this in sale for $499.99 and at this price point you can't beat it. I also did research and this model was highly recommended by a number of tech websites. Set up: Prerequisites - you need to download the TP-Link Deco app to set up and configure the router. There is a GUI but offers no functionality. The second and the first thing you need to do upon set up is create a TR-Link account. There is no way to by pass. This maybe an issue for some but I have had other TP-Link product so I already had an account. As for the set up I did have a couple of issues. At first I could not get the router to join the internet. Partially this was my fault for not following the instructions. You need to reboot your modem before this the router would connect. You also must only plug in one cable initially to the 2.5 port. What I found is that the router does not have a defined LAN port. I plugged in two devices to the router at set up. This confused the router, Once I just plugged in a single cable, I connected right away. It also took a couple of tries to get the other two secondary routers to be recognized by the leader. You only need to create a single SSID. The router will determine the best band for each device automatically. Speed: First I also upgraded my cable modem to the Arris S34. I have 3 floors. I sent up the lead router in the living room and then one in the home office and bedroom. Using my cell which supports Wifi 6 & 6E Living room - 1.4 Mbps down, 350 Mbps up Bedroom - 1000 - 1.1 Mbps down and same upload Office - 900 Mbps down and 300 Mbps up Other devices depending on their network cards got lower results but still very good. Other thoughts: One of the annoying thing that was happening was my devices were switch to the router that did not have the best single strength. For example, the home office devices were connecting to the bedroom router instead of the one in the office. To fix this I manual changes the router preference for the devices to the office router and did the same with the other devices that do not move around the house. The other thing to know is if you like to tinker and configure your router than this may not be for you. You can only do minimal configurations in the app. If your looking to plug it it in and leave it alone this is for you.
